Output 8efc93cc8836ee3a7aae5e4d54e6daf09b761ea54ac8752445aeb94df901243a:0

value
33151867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c17b350527ce60c620d3288ef646b11614d4bf8c OP_EQUAL
address
3KL3w9V6Qg2dmEKWu6zB2AdPTsa5YXDjuM
transaction
8efc93cc8836ee3a7aae5e4d54e6daf09b761ea54ac8752445aeb94df901243a
spent
true